Our new workflow is allowing us to produce two tracks a week, remixing our live rehearsals from the week. It provides a medium for DJs to play with our music, pushes us to produce for listeners at home, and enhances the "LIVE EXPERIENCE" by showcasing the Nature and Science sides of SVN.
This podcast includes two versions of a song we play live, entitled "Room for Thought".

We've been slammed getting the live show up and running. Between RAM issues, CPU chokes, and the redesigning of recording templates, i think we might be nearly 80% there. :-)
We are attempting to record every sound we play for you, LIVE, so that our live performance can be recorded and distributed almost instantaneously. In the studio, it will allow us to rehearse, record and release at an unstoppable speed. If you understand how much power that requires, you understand our issues. But we're almost there!

The music has been ridiculously good, though. We are planning on releasing 4 tracks a month WITH numerous remixes if this works. Let us know if you are interested in being a part of this monumental task!

Fun little fact, this was our first time playing together in over 6 months as we've been extremely busy doing remix work and learning the new toys. This was take 3, and once we work out some kinks, you can only imagine how good this is going to be, as it already seems pretty F-N amazing.

KEEP IN MIND, this is NOT a DJ set. We are working/manipulating every sound LIVE using pre-sequenced patterns in Logic on two sets of Euphonix mixers and controllers.
